Adult Test For ADHD

Att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) affects an estimated 2.5 percent of adults. It can cause problems with impulsivity, concentration and restlessness.

Royal_College_of_Psychiatrists_logo.pngADHD is a medical condition that is treatable. It is essential to obtain an assessment. The first place to look is with your family physician.

The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S v1.1) is a well-known screening tool for adults suffering from ADHD. This instrument has a high sensitivity and moderate specificity in determining ADHD. In addition, it can identify three distinct symptom clusters in patients with this disorder: inattentive, hyperactive/impulsive and combined.

The ASRS has a threshold score of four or more responses in the criterion boxes to be considered consistent with an ADHD diagnosis. The threshold is calculated by the amount of times an individual has endorsed ADHD symptoms.

Medical evaluations

If you're having trouble getting a proper diagnosis for your symptoms, you may be able to speak to an accredited mental health professional or physician. These professionals include clinical psychologists, doctors (psychiatrists or neurologist, or family doctor) as well as clinical social workers.

A diagnostic examination involves an extensive interview with the patient as well as one or more family members who are familiar with their lives, such parents or spouses, siblings or other family members. The interview with the patient will aid the professional in assessing how adhd testing london affects their lives and also identify any other medical conditions that could be contributing to the symptoms.

The doctor may also request that the patient complete a questionnaire in order to determine if they suffer from adult ADHD symptoms. This questionnaire should be used in conjunction with a behavioral rating scale and a complete account of their life, including information from family members and other significant others.

Many adults with ADHD struggle with memory recall, specifically from their childhood. They might forget the diagnoses they received or specific problems they experienced during their childhood. The doctor may request that the individual's parents fill out a retrospective ADHD profile which outlines the behavior of their child and any issues in the early years of childhood.

Diagnosis

ADHD is also called attention deficit hyperactivity disorder, can affect people of all ages. However it is more prevalent in children. Having a diagnosis as an adult can help you receive treatment, get the right support and understanding, as well as improve your quality of life.

If you think that you have ADHD, you can get an assessment for this condition by undergoing a professional assessment. This can be done by an expert in psychology, a doctor or any other mental health professional who is skilled in diagnosing the disorder.

The process of establishing diagnosis is by asking numerous questions about your behavior and evaluating your responses. You will need to have at least five symptoms of either the inattention or hyperactivity/impulsivity pattern for a diagnosis of ADHD. These symptoms must have been present for a minimum of 6 months.

Your doctor will also ask you about any other concerns, like the history of substance or alcohol abuse, issues with driving, and your relationships with family members and friends. It can be difficult to share these details and can make you feel ashamed. However, it's important that your doctor knows these things to ensure that they can provide the best services.
